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17069571830 32322 66 526 0129811
97943 4064735
97943 4064735
347995 38200 9865879980 472989
All about undefined
Interested in learning more?
97943 4064735
347995 38200 9865879980 472989
See more
83 57
581 3218509987 112186
See more
96192284052 540220091 89
0118813 3442 870257
See more